HYDERABAD: Water supply suspension

Published April 24, 2008

HYDERABAD, April 23: Wasa has announced that to carry out development work on newly laid 24-inch water supply pipeline at Kali Mori, Wasa has to stop water supply from 2.0MG Hala Naka pumping stations on Thursday from 12 noon to 12 midnight.

As a result, water supply to Kali Mori, Hala Naka, Laloo Lashari Goth, Saima Plaza, Khursheed Town, Noorani Basti, Firdous Colony, Liaquat Colony, Rashi Ghat, Bakra Mandi, Gulshah Road, Tando Mir Mehmood, Tando Agha, Tando Tayyab and Islamabad etc will remain suspended.—Bureau
